Rajasthan Forms Ministerial Committee for Land Allotment Policy 2025


JAIPUR: On Monday, the state government established a six-member cabinet sub-committee to ensure the effective implementation of the Rajasthan Land Allotment Policy-2025, in accordance with provision 7.6 of the policy.

The committee consists of Deputy Chief Minister Prem Chand Bairwa, Health Minister Gajendra Singh Khimsar, School Education Minister Madan Dilawar, Social Justice and Empowerment Minister Avinash Gehlot, Revenue Minister Hemant Meena, and Urban Development and Local Self Government Minister of State (independent charge) Jhabar Singh Kharra.

The committee will review proposals related to exemptions and relaxations and will present them to Chief Minister Bhajan Lal Sharma along with necessary recommendations.

The Urban Development Department will serve as the administrative hub for the committee, with its principal secretary acting as the member secretary.
